HR/Administrative Coordinator
The Deamer Group is excited to present a partnership with Varium Construction, seeking an HR/Administrative Coordinator to support their home office operations. The role involves managing office tasks, providing HR support, and facilitating communication between departments while ensuring a positive workplace culture.

Responsibilities
Run day-to-day office operations
Provide light HR support (onboarding/offboarding, training tracking, recruiting coordination)
Be the in-office IT liaison
Support marketing, branding, and social media (including newsletters)
Provide executive support to the C-suite
Plan internal events that elevate culture and employee experience
Assist CEO, COO, CFO, Directors, and managers with daily needs and special projects
Coordinate leadership calendars and meeting logistics
Prepare reports, presentations, and meeting materials
Capture/distribute meeting notes as needed
Maintain professionalism and confidentiality
Manage mail, shipping, office/kitchen supplies, printers, calls, and general office upkeep
Coordinate building maintenance, tenant requirements, and conference room logistics
Organize storage areas and offsite storage transfers
Run weekly job update meetings and distribute minutes
Track/renew business and contractor licenses
Coordinate insurance documents and qualification packets
Manage bond requests, COIs, and related documentation
Own the social media content calendar (mainly LinkedIn)
Coordinate basic website updates
Produce monthly internal and quarterly external newsletters
Support Client with conferences, shipping, award submissions, and collateral
Plan birthdays, milestone celebrations, holiday parties, team-building, and all-hands events
Manage event budgets, vendors, logistics, and day-of execution
Maintain the annual culture calendar and propose new engagement ideas
Serve as first-stop IT support; escalate to the MSP when needed
Coordinate new-hire setups and terminations
Track hardware and peripherals
Troubleshoot Wi-Fi, printers, A/V, and software basics
Maintain IT quick guides and an office IT SOP binder
Prep workspaces, welcome materials, and systems access for new hires
Manage onboarding/offboarding checklists and documentation
Track required training and assessments
Support handbook updates and HR communications
Gather resumes, schedule interviews, communicate with candidates, and conduct phone screens
Assist with start-date readiness
Maintain Drug-Free Workplace compliance requirements
Schedule training and track certifications/expirations (OSHA-30, First Aid, Blue Card, etc.)
Maintain organized completion records
Manage vehicle needs (tolls, tags, insurance requests/claims)
Coordinate with property management on any vehicle or building issues
Help manage the apparel store and vendor relationship
Maintain brand assets (logos, templates, photos) and support consistent usage
Qualification
Required
2–5 years of office administration + HR admin experience
Experience with social media drafting, newsletters, event planning, and IT vendor coordination
Proficiency in Microsoft Office; ability to learn HRIS, carrier portals, filing systems; basic website editing is a plus
Highly organized, detail-driven, and able to manage multiple priorities and confidentiality
Strong communication and interpersonal skills across all levels, clients, and vendors
Preferred
Experience in construction/professional services
